nashorn/bin/fixwhitespace.sh
changeset 24768 ae21f28f0ddc
parent 24740 26791be09688
--- a/nashorn/bin/fixwhitespace.sh	Tue May 27 21:25:07 2014 +0200
+++ b/nashorn/bin/fixwhitespace.sh	Wed May 28 13:58:46 2014 +0200
@@ -22,15 +22,16 @@
 # questions.
 #
 
-#convert tabs to spaces
-find . -name "*.java" -exec sed -i "" 's/	/    /g' {} \;
-
-#remove trailing whitespace
-find . -name "*.java" -exec sed -i "" 's/[ 	]*$//' \{} \;
+fix() {
+    #convert tabs to spaces
+    find . -name $1 -exec sed -i "" 's/	/    /g' {} \;
+    #remove trailing whitespace
+    find . -name $1 -exec sed -i "" 's/[ 	]*$//' \{} \;
+}
 
-#convert tabs to spaces
-find . -name "*.js" -exec sed -i "" 's/	/    /g' {} \;
-
-#remove trailing whitespace
-find . -name "*.js" -exec sed -i "" 's/[ 	]*$//' \{} \;
-
+if [ ! -z $1 ]; then 
+    fix $1;
+else
+    fix "*.java"
+    fix "*.js"
+fi